Rough Ins
Over the past weekend, Dennis Hilsenhoff of Benjamin Plumbing and his crew got right to work on the plumbing rough in for the converted bathroom. This included running new plumbing lines for the roll-in shower, high-rise toilet, bathtub, and vanity areas. New Bathroom Suite
The biggest hindrance for Zanne in her home is her existing bathroom. The current space is cramped, inefficient, and difficult for her to use because of her mobility restrictions. 2012 Event
Zanne was diagnosed with multiple sclerosis in February 2004 and lost the use of her legs six years later. The damage caused by her condition has left Zanne in significant physical and neurological pain, leaving her fatigued and unable to fully function in her own home. Welcome!
Welcome to Project Home’s Hammer with a Heart blog! The Hammer with a Heart program has been working with the communities of Dane County, Wisconsin for over ten years to provide free major home repair for lower-income homeowners.
